Airport Cabin Baggage Scanner Market Size
The global airport cabin baggage scanner market was estimated at USD 2.1 billion in 2025. The market is expected to grow from USD 2.3 billion in 2026 to 3.5 billion in 2031 and USD 4.4 billion by 2035, at a CAGR of 7.4% during the forecast period of 2026–2035, according to the latest report published by Global Market Insights Inc. The airport cabin baggage scanner industry is increasing due to rising air passenger traffic, stricter aviation security regulations, adoption of advanced imaging technologies, and growing investments in airport infrastructure modernization worldwide.

Airport Cabin Baggage Scanner Market Share
The airport cabin baggage scanner industry remains moderately consolidated, with the top five players, such as Smiths Group plc, Leidos Holdings, Inc., OSI Systems (Rapiscan Systems), Thales Group, and Honeywell International, collectively accounting for approximately 36% of global market share. These companies benefit from strong regulatory certifications, long-standing relationships with aviation authorities, and broad product portfolios covering CT scanners, automated lanes, and integrated security solutions. Their scale allows continued investment in R&D, AI-based threat detection, and global service networks, positioning them as preferred suppliers for major international hubs and government-led procurement programs worldwide.
Despite the presence of established global leaders, the remaining market share is fragmented among regional manufacturers and value-tier competitors. These players compete by offering cost-competitive systems, localized service support, and solutions tailored to regional regulations or airport sizes. Smaller vendors often target regional and domestic airports, retrofit-friendly installations, or niche operational needs where flexibility and proximity matter more than scale. This competitive dynamic encourages innovation, pricing discipline, and customization across the market, ensuring that both premium integrated solutions and lower-cost alternatives continue to coexist and drive overall market growth.

Smiths Group plc, through its Smiths Detection division, is a leading player in the airport cabin baggage scanner market, retaining a competitive edge through an end-to-end portfolio that combines CT scanners, automated screening lanes, and integrated software platforms. Its HI-SCAN 6040 CTiX series and iLane ecosystems are widely deployed across large, multi-terminal airports in Europe, the Middle East, and North America. Public disclosures indicate that more than two thousand CT units have been installed globally, backed by a strong global service footprint, Smiths supports Tier-1 hubs with lifecycle support, regulatory compliance, and scalable security solutions.
Leidos Holdings, Inc. is a leading provider of advanced security screening solutions, prominently serving U.S. airports through TSA-aligned programs. Its Reveal CT-80 and automated lane platforms are widely deployed at major domestic hubs, supported by increased local manufacturing that shortens delivery timelines for federal contracts. Leidos stands out by integrating software-driven analytics, SOC tooling, and lifecycle management services, focusing on optimizing total checkpoint performance beyond hardware alone. The company’s data-centric approach enhances threat detection, operational efficiency, and compliance, positioning it as a trusted partner in securing high-volume airports while adapting to evolving regulatory and technological demands globally.
OSI Systems, through its Rapiscan Systems division, is a key player in the airport cabin baggage scanner market, offering a balanced portfolio of CT scanners, X-ray systems, and automated screening solutions. The company leverages local manufacturing partnerships and flexible system configurations to serve cost-sensitive airports across APAC, the Middle East, and Latin America. Rapiscan integrates AI-driven threat detection, real-time analytics, and lifecycle support to enhance checkpoint efficiency and security performance. Its solutions are widely deployed in both commercial and government airports, enabling scalable, high-throughput screening while addressing regional regulatory standards and operational requirements, reinforcing its position as a trusted global security technology provider.
